
The velocity of these exhaust gases ranges from 1.5 km/s to 3 km/s, depending up on the type of propellant used. In rocket, the fuel burns at an extremely high rate and exhaust gases are expelled from the nozzle of the rocket. In the mechanism of rocket propulsion, the exhaust gases provide the action force. Require an action-reaction pair that work in opposite directions. The launching of a rocket relies upon Newton’s third law of motion.

The action-reaction pair is equal and opposite, but they do not cancel each other out because they act on different bodies. If the reaction force is not sufficient to balance the weight of the person, then the chair will break. In return, the chair provides a reaction force R to balance the weight of the person in upwards direction (R=mg).
